In this blog, we will highlight the recent comments made by Uncle Francis Xavier Kurrupuwu, a senior Tiwi Islands elder, and discuss the implications of the … potawatomi casino bus toursThe Tiwi people (or Tunuvivi ) are one of the many Aboriginal groups of Australia. Nearly 2,000 Tiwi people live on Bathurst and Melville Islands, which make up the Tiwi Islands, lying about 48 kilometres (30 mi) from Darwin. The Tiwi language is a language isolate, with no apparent link to the languages of … See more Tiwi, the most polysynthetic of all Australian languages, is a language isolate with no apparent genetic link to the contiguous languages of Arnhem Land on the Australian mainland.
